Josh Small / Austin Lucas / Sundowner / Tim Barry – Live 4/16/09 @ Reggie’s

Alright, here are some photos and a review of the stellar show I saw last night featuring Tim Barry (of Avail), Austin Lucas, Sundowner (Chris from Lawrence Arms), and Josh Small. It was almost like a half-assed (but kickass) version of the Revival Tour, but I saw Lucero the week prior so it’s all good. Anyhow, Josh Small kicked things off with a short set that was marred by some bad resonator/banjo sounds but I was still impressed with his solo material.



CYSTSFTS favorite (and Bloomington, IN native) Austin Lucas was up next and man did he ever kill it. He’s got a voice and songs that can just cut your heart in two and (while I don’t recall his entire set list) played faves of mine like “Man Alive,” “Sun Or Snow,” “Go West,” “Dead Factories,” “Somebody Loves You,” and a few more crowd requests. Definitely check out his latest album Somebody Loves You from Suburban Home Records as it is worth your time.





Then we got us some Sundowner and some crazy Sundowner fans (standing directly in front of me) who evidently came from Ohio just for the show. They were stoked to be there and even cheered for Neil (who wasn’t even playing the show). It was a little annoying but actually pretty funny. Chris played a bunch of songs from his album and even a few new ones. He was good but not great. I really love his record but I’ve seen Sundowner before and he has been better.







Tim Barry took to the stage but just as quickly as he and sideman Josh Small got up there, they headed down to the floor after some comments from Tim about how he wasn’t used to playing places as big as Reggie’s. Awesome. Tim played damn near every song of his I wanted to hear and provided (as usual) colorful commentary on his “old dude with acoustic guitar” folk songs. Tim is as captivating a performer as there is and as real as it gets. Nothing about Tim Barry is anything other than genuine and heartfelt and that’s why he is amazing.
